An Applescript to export individual Omnigraffle canvases

I use Omnigraffle Pro and I can Export individual canvases, but by default it wants to give the export the name of the document. I have to re-type the name of the canvas. I do this a hundred times a day, so it's a big waste of time.

Omnigraffle is scriptable, but I don't know enough about Applescript to do what I want it to do. I found this posting, which shows how someone did an applescript to do something similar:

But here's what I want exactly:
I want to highlight one or more canvases in Omnigraffle.
I want to activate the Applescript
One by one it will export each of the highlighted canvases to PNG, giving each PNG file the name of the canvas that's being exported.
I'd like to be able to specify in the Applescript a particular folder to save the file in (/Users/david/Documents/